Product Details

A good example of a large English oak dresser base dating from the mid 18th Century. It stands on four turned front legs with two square back legs. It has a two plank top with moulded edge above three deep drawers with moulded fronts, brass escutcheons and brass swan neck handles. The handles are not original but suit the piece well.

It is in good condition throughout and is strong and sturdy. It is not without some signs of age and use and some minor stains and marks on the top surface but this has all helped to develop a beautiful rich patina over the years. The drawers are generally clean and tidy inside and open smoothly. There have been some old repairs over the years but nothing detrimental or untoward. There are some signs of historic worm in the back boards which has been treated as a precaution and hasn't affected the piece structurally or aesthetically. It has been given a thorough clean and light polish and is ready for the home.

Approximate Measurements :

Length : 82” (208cm)

Depth : 20” (51cm)

Height : 34” (86cm)
